Adamw Posted October 16, 2022 Report Share Posted October 16, 2022 I dont really see much wrong. In the VVT settings can you turn off all of the VVT PWM outputs (set to none), then start engine, hold it at about 2000RPM, start the PC logger. With it still running at 2000RPM, set the cam angle test to calibrate and wait for that to turn off. Once that calibrate returns to off do another triggerscope at 2000 as well. Give use the map, log and scope from that test.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
